56 <<
"Return *null* interaction list (non nu_mu probe in IMD thread)";
69 intlist->push_back(interaction);
82 <<
"Return *null* interaction list (non anti_nu_e probe in IMDAnnihilation thread)";
95 intlist->push_back(interaction);
125 intlist->push_back(interaction);
132 intlist->push_back(interaction);
#define LOG(stream, priority)
A macro that returns the requested log4cpp::Category appending a string (using the FILE,...
Most commonly used PDG codes. A set of utility functions to handle PDG codes is provided in PDGUtils.
virtual void Configure(const Registry &config)
bool GetParamDef(const RgKey &name, T &p, const T &def) const
Initial State information.
string AsString(void) const
Target * TgtPtr(void) const
InteractionListGeneratorI()
A vector of Interaction objects.
Summary information for an interaction.
void Configure(const Registry &config)
InteractionList * IMDAnnihilationInteractionList(const InitialState &init_state) const
~NuEInteractionListGenerator()
InteractionList * IMDInteractionList(const InitialState &init_state) const
InteractionList * NuEELInteractionList(const InitialState &init_state) const
InteractionList * CreateInteractionList(const InitialState &init) const
NuEInteractionListGenerator()
A class encapsulating an enumeration of interaction types (EM, Weak-CC, Weak-NC) and scattering types...
A registry. Provides the container for algorithm configuration parameters.
void SetHitNucPdg(int pdgc)
THE MAIN GENIE PROJECT NAMESPACE